Making It Work: Pairing, Testing, and Licensing
Choosing a premium font like this is just the first step. To use it effectively, you need to think about font pairing. Because Creative Alphabet has such a strong personality, it often works best as a headline or accent font, paired with a more neutral, highly readable typeface for body text. A clean sans serif font or a classic serif font can provide excellent contrast, ensuring your overall design remains balanced and professional. Avoid pairing it with another highly stylized script font or handwritten font, as that can create visual clutter and harm readability.
Before committing to any commercial font for a client project or business, it's always smart to test it thoroughly. Check the full character set. Does it include the punctuation and symbols you need? How does it look in all caps versus lowercase? Test its readability at the size you intend to use it. For web design or social media, view it on different screens. For print, consider how it will reproduce on your chosen material. A good design asset should be versatile enough to handle these real-world conditions.
Finally, pay close attention to the licensing. Most premium fonts, including Creative Alphabet, come with specific terms for personal and commercial use. Ensure the license covers your intended application, whether it's for a client's logo design, merchandise, or digital products. The inclusion of PUA encoding in this font is a practical bonus, as it gives you easy access to all special characters and decorative elements without needing extra software, streamlining your workflow.
